About Little Maven
A modern American neighborhood restaurant with craft cocktails and an extensive wine program.

Definition of a 5-star meal. My friend and I did the chef’s tasting menu which was a very reasonably priced $85 including 3 courses, starting with the tuna cannolis (out of this world) and crudo, onto the main course featuring head and tail-on prawns, melt in your mouth fish and the most tender, juicy truffle chicken. Finished the meal with a dessert platter which included cookies, ice cream and a decadent fudge. There was no issue with ensuring the tasting menu was gluten and nut-free which was a pleasant surprise for me at least. Our server Jo and the rest of the staff kept the meal moving at a steady pace with excellent service. Fun, upbeat vibe as well.
We’ve passed Little Maven so many times and always meant to try it. Last night we finally did for NYE. It was absolutely a great experience. From our wonderful server, Vanessa, to the outstanding food, we had a night to remember. We started with the Tuna Cannoli and the Caesar endive, both perfect for sharing and packed with layers of flavor. The scallops with caviar were rich and decadent, a little on the salty side. For entrées, we had the dry-aged duck and the steak frites, both incredibly tender. The portion of fries was extremely generous, more than enough to share. Even though we were completely full, we couldn’t pass up the homemade cookies and ice cream for dessert. Highly recommend making a reservation.
